Living-learning communities are residential experiences in which students of the same academic program or interest reside in the same residence hall. These communities feature faculty interaction, special programming and community service. Ohio State offers the following learning communities that may be of interest to students pursuing the fields of STEM:
- Living-Learning Community for Engineers, Architects and Planners
- Food, Agricultural and Environmental Sciences Living-Learning Community
- SUSTAINS Living-Learning Community
- Kellogg-Moser Food Security and Sustainability Living-Learning Community

At Ohio State's regional campuses, students receive the same comprehensive education that they would receive on the Columbus campus. Courses at regional campuses are offered to meet the needs of traditional and nontraditional students, and students can begin any Ohio State degree at any campus. Some programs, like biology, can even be completed at a regional campus.
